- Abstract
- To find the origin of acoustic signal, an array type of sensors is necessary, but this array structure accompanies spatial aliasing problem by the finite and discrete number of sensors. This problem can be overcome by using acousto-optic beam forming. For low frequency (< 1 kHz) application, conventional one-dimensional beam forming needs a long beam path. In this paper, two-dimensional beam forming using a multiple line array structure is proposed to improve direction resolution in low frequency range.
